Exploring the psychology behind casino gambling What drives players to take risks
The Allure of Risk in Gambling
The psychology of casino gambling is deeply intertwined with the concept of risk. Players are often drawn to the thrill of uncertainty and the possibility of winning big. This allure is fueled by the excitement that accompanies taking a gamble, as the anticipation of a positive outcome can lead to a rush of adrenaline. In many cases, this emotional high can override the rational assessment of potential losses, creating a compelling desire to engage in gambling activities. Moreover, the environment of a casino is meticulously designed to amplify these feelings. Bright lights, engaging sounds, and stimulating visuals work in tandem to create an atmosphere that encourages risk-taking. These sensory elements create an immersive experience that can heighten emotions, making it easy for players to become caught up in the moment and pursue riskier bets than they might otherwise consider.
The Role of Cognitive Biases
Cognitive biases significantly influence how players perceive risk in gambling contexts. One common bias is the illusion of control, where players believe they can influence the outcomes of random games through their actions. This misconception can lead to increased engagement and a propensity to take risks, as players feel a false sense of empowerment over the game’s result.
Another relevant bias is the gambler’s fallacy, which is the belief that past events can impact future outcomes in games of chance. For instance, a player might think that a slot machine is “due” for a payout after a series of losses. Such thinking can drive players to take greater risks based on flawed logic, ultimately leading to behavior that contradicts sound gambling principles.
The Influence of Social Factors
Social dynamics also play a crucial role in the psychology of gambling. The social environment within a casino can encourage risk-taking behavior among players. For instance, the presence of friends or fellow gamblers can create a sense of camaraderie and shared excitement, leading individuals to take more risks than they would alone. Observing others winning can instill a sense of hope and possibility, prompting players to chase similar outcomes.
Additionally, the stigma often associated with gambling can paradoxically increase its allure. Those who gamble may feel a rebellious thrill or draw from the excitement of defying social norms or taboos. This element of social risk can further propel individuals into the world of gambling, where they seek not only financial rewards but also an exhilarating break from routine and societal expectations.
The Emotional Underpinnings of Gambling Addiction
The emotional drivers behind gambling often intersect with addiction, as many players seek an escape from stress, anxiety, or other negative feelings. The temporary high that comes from winning can provide a significant emotional boost, leading individuals to return to the casino in search of that same rush. Unfortunately, this can result in a cyclical pattern where players continually gamble in hopes of recapturing that fleeting euphoria.
Moreover, the emotional rollercoaster of gambling can reinforce compulsive behavior. The highs of winning can be intoxicating, while the lows of losing can lead to further gambling in an attempt to regain lost funds or prove oneself right. This intricate web of emotions makes it difficult for some individuals to step back and assess their relationship with gambling rationally, often resulting in escalating risk-taking behavior.
